From the gates of Tangier to the Blue Pearl of Chefchaouen, from wild northern coasts to the timeless medina of Fez, this journey reveals Morocco’s quieter side: a land of artists, gardens, and hidden traditions. Stay in houses of history, meet artisans, and discover why Northern Morocco has long inspired dreamers and creators.
Arrive in Tangier and transfer to Villa Mabrouka, the legendary cliffside retreat once home to Yves Saint Laurent and Pierre Bergé. Settle into this design icon before enjoying a chef-prepared welcome dinner in the villa’s lush gardens.
Discover Tangier’s kasbah, medina, and the American Legation with your expert guide. In the afternoon, embark on a House & Garden Tour, entering the private homes and gardens of artists, writers, and designers whose legacy has shaped Tangier’s creative soul. From hidden galleries to storied salons, see the city through the eyes of its tastemakers.
Take a day trip into the Rif Mountains to the Blue Pearl of Chefchaouen. Before wandering its azure lanes, join a local family for a hands-on cheese-making workshop and traditional lunch. Later, stroll the medina’s artisan shops and climb to the Spanish mosque for breathtaking views. Return to Tangier in the evening.
Travel along the wild northern coast, stopping at Rohuna Garden, Umberto Pasti’s extraordinary botanical project housing over 1,800 species. Learn about its ecological legacy and enjoy a garden lunch before continuing to Larache. Check in at La Fiermontina Ocean, where land, sea, and architecture converge in a dreamlike retreat.
Begin the day with a boat ride alongside local fishermen, learning about Larache’s traditions and maritime heritage. Savor freshly grilled sardines by the ocean before returning to your villa for an afternoon at leisure—whether by the pool or indulging in spa treatments.
Depart the coast and head inland to Fez, Morocco’s cultural capital. On arrival, embark on a street food tour, sampling sweet pastries, sizzling grills, and the flavors that define Moroccan cuisine. Overnight at Palais de Fès Suites & Spa.
Explore the UNESCO-listed Fez medina with your guide, where history and craftsmanship intertwine. In the afternoon, head to Sefrou to join a women’s cooperative for a couscous-making workshop. Share a home-cooked meal with the community, ending your journey in true Moroccan hospitality.
Transfer to Fez or Casablanca for your international flight. Carry home memories of gardens, blue alleys, and timeless houses filled with art and history.
